Hands On! Regional Museum August Events

EnviroScape

Monday, August 7 – Sunday, September 10

Learn all about keeping our planet beautiful for years to come in recognition of World Water Week.  Check out a miniature watershed in action with our three-dimensional EnviroScape and watch a miniature volcano erupt.  Then watch our Drop in a Bucket demonstration to learn about water conservation.  The Eastman Discovery Lab will be open by announcement periodically throughout each day.

National Aviation Week

Tuesday, August 15 – Monday, August 21

Join us at 11am, 1pm, and 3pm daily (3pm only on Sunday) at our Wings- Cessna 150 exhibit for some high-flying fun, activities, and experiments along with a paper plane contest in honor of National Aviation Week.  This activity is included free with admission, while supplies last.

Jr. Inventor Workshop

Monday, August 28, 9:30am-noon

Celebrate National Inventors Month with a workshop that will help you hone in your craftsmanship, skill, and ingenuity.  Assemble a miniature hovercraft, build your own table-sized, self-supporting bridge and create your own 2-liter bottle, rocket launcher.  Then put your new skills to the test with a free-building activity, and invent a one-of-a-kind contraption in our feature exhibit, Make It. Take It.  A healthy snack will be included as well.  Cost $12 for members, $15 for non-members. Ages 7-12.  Payment is required with registration by Wednesday, August 16th.  To register, email reservations@handsonmuseum.org.  To ensure a fun, effective, and consistent workshop experience, parents/guardians may not present in the workshop.

Hands On Regional Museum
315 E. Main St. | Johnson City | TN | 37601
